Glen Wright Andover, UK

Glen Wright is an Acoustic Blues and Fingerstyle Guitarist based in Andover, Hampshire, in the South of England.

Influenced by many great folk and blues musicians his current playing styles are most inspired by Bill Broonzy, John Hurt , Dave Van Ronk, and Elizabeth Cotton.
